Type 5 Gynecomastia: What Is It?

The axilla, or armpit region, is where Type 5 Gynecomastia is most noticeable because of a large breast roll. This tissue, which stretches through the rear of the armpit, will seem drooping. 

The main characteristics that separate Type 4 and Type 5 gynecomastia are the prominent breast roll look and extra skin. Patients with Type 5 gynecomastia will appear to be drooping due to loose skin on both the vertical and side to side. 

The majority of people with Type 5 gynecomastia are overweight or have lost a large amount of weight, leaving them with extra loose skin around their chests.

What Leads to Gynecomastia of Type 5?

Excess breast tissue is a contributing factor in all forms of gynecomastia, and Type 5 is no different. Hormonal imbalance, genetic problems, medicine or prescription side effects, and other causes may be the cause of this. However, extra fat and loose skin can also contribute to Type 5 gynecomastia. 

A lot of people with type 5 gynecomastia have fluctuated in weight, which has left their chest skin loose. Some individuals may have loose skin as a result of poor elasticity brought on by the natural ageing process, which drives the skin to generate less collagen and elastin. 

This may be a factor in the drooping or sagging that characterises Type 5 gynecomastia.

How Is Gynecomastia of Type 5 Treated?

The chest is not the only issue with Type 5 gynecomastia. Additionally, patients report feeling uneasy fullness under their arms and a roll that follows below.

It’s important to contour the armpit region in addition to the chest in order to give Type 5 gynecomastia patients the best possible outcomes.

Treatment of Gynecomastia 

The procedure for correcting type 5 gynecomastia involves making a horizontal incision that runs from the breast crease into the armpit. In order to rid of excess skin, fat, and tissue, a little vertical incision under the armpit may also be necessary. 

Our expert surgeons will relocate the nipple and areola for a more youthful appearance after sculpting a manly chest contour and minimising axillary fullness. This can be accomplished by either a free nipple graft, in which the nipple and areola are relocated as a skin graft, or pedicle gynecomastia nipple repositioning, in which the nipple stays in place while extra tissue is removed from surrounding it. 

We will also make sure that extra skin is cut off for a more toned and taut appearance.

About a week after gynecomastia surgery, the majority of patients are cleared to resume their jobs. Drains usually stay in place for six to ten days, and during the healing phase Compression garment should be worn as guided by Dr. C Vijay. 
It’s common for there to be some discomfort and swelling after surgery.
